How to prune the Free Spirit rose

Free Spirit Rose Pruning Method

It is generally more appropriate to prune the Free Spirit rose in winter, as it is in a dormant period in winter and the injuries after pruning can recover quickly.

When pruning the Free Spirit Rose, pay attention to the number of leaves on it. Weak branches with only 3 leaves should be cut off. Do not leave too many branches at the bottom of the rose rhizome. Leave about 3 branches on the main stem. Some interlaced and crooked branches should be cut off to allow the plant to have good ventilation and light.

Free Spirit Rose Pruning Tips

1. Pruning during the seedling stage

Roses often develop flower buds during the seedling stage, but now they just need to grow. The consumption of nutrients by developing flower buds is extremely detrimental to their growth, so they must be ruthlessly cut off.

2. Pruning of bottom branches and leaves

The branches and leaves at the bottom of the Free Spirit Rose are old and will not only not bloom, but will also compete with fresh needles for nutrients, so they should all be cut off.

3. Pruning of withered flowers

If the withered flowers of the Free Spirit Rose are not cleaned up in time after the flowering period, it will affect the gestation of the next buds, and it is easy to rot and induce fungi, so the withered flowers must be cleaned up in time after flowering.

4. Branch pruning after becoming a shrub

When the Free Spirit Rose grows up, it will become a small shrub, so it should be pruned regularly. The best time to prune it is in the spring when the rose is about to enter the growth period, and pruning 1 cm is enough.

Tips for pruning Free Spirit Rose

The scissors used to prune the Free Spirit rose must be soaked in alcohol and disinfected in advance. If diseased leaves or branches have been pruned, they need to be disinfected again before pruning other potted plants again.
